every time someone says โ€œlook how theyโ€™re looking at each other! theyโ€™re in love!โ€ about a non-canon ship i just think of the kuleshov effect for a second but then i come to my senses and decide to have fun

ok iโ€™m going to explain the kuleshov effect because im a film student and its fascinating to me. basically its the principle of film storytelling that states that you can juxtapose a blank expression with an image and the audience will read a different emotion from the expression depending on the juxtaposed image. its incredibly interesting to me.

i hate when a piece of kids media is so well made that people start saying "clearly this was made FOR adults not for silly little babies. we are the true target demographic" like cmon man. you don't have to pretend it's something it isn't. sometimes things that are made for 12 year olds are good.

Also things for children SHOULD be good. I WANT children to have smart, well written media. We need to stop treating children as stupid babies who donโ€™t deserve good media. The best childrenโ€™s media is the media that still holds up as an adult and that you donโ€™t feel stupid for having liked when you were younger.
